Nearly 90% of landlords use criminal background checks in their rental application processes. This presents a problem when nearly one third of Americans have some sort of criminal history. Add to that the racial biases of the American justice system, and the flaws in the system become clear: a criminal history can dictate where you live. VICE News' Alzo Slade dives deep, talking to formerly incarcerated individuals navigating the rental market, landlords who feel they deserve to know who's living in their spaces, and the data scientists who can explain the stakes for future generations' upward mobility.
